What would you pay to name your child?

A company in Changsha, capital of Hunan Province, that helps couples name their newborn has sparked controversy over the exorbitant prices it charges.

The company charges 3,386 yuan ($437) for up to 14 name choices, which it says convey strong personalities suitable for the baby.

The naming fee is more than a monthly income of a local white-collar worker.

The naming company, however, argued the expensive naming fee is worth paying because a good name will benefit a person for a lifetime.
